Sunspot region AR3270 was considered a potential M … WebJan 9, 2024 · No, a solar flare cannot destroy the atmosphere. The atmosphere acts as a shield to protect us from the cosmic radiation emitted by flares. Flares occur in active regions and are often, but not always, accompanied by … WebFeb 25, 2009 · [1] The study of solar flare effects (SFEs) on the ionosphere is having a renaissance. The development of GPS ground and satellite data for scientific use has opened up new means for high time resolution research on SFEs. WebApr 12, 2024 · The Kepler and TESS space missions significantly expanded our knowledge of what types of stars display flaring activity by recording a vast amount of super-flares from solar-like stars, as well as detecting flares from hotter stars of A-F spectral types. Currently, we know that flaring occurs in the stars as hot as B-type ones. Solar flares release an enormous amount of energy (˘1032 erg) into the corona. A substantial fraction of this energy is transported to the lower atmosphere, which results in chromospheric heating. The mechanisms that transport energy to the lower solar atmosphere during a flare are still not fully understood. Aims.
